How much do telecom software engineer j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 8, 2026, the average yearly pay for telecom software engineer in New Jersey is $149,771.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$121,800.00 and $175,600.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is the difference between Telecom Software Engineer vs Network Engineer?

AspectTelecom Software EngineerNetwork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Computer Science, Telecommunications, or related field; certifications like CCNA, CCNPBachelor's in Computer Science, Network Engineering, or related; certifications like CCNA, CCNP
Work EnvironmentDevelops software for telecom systems, networks, and applications; often in software development teamsDesigns, implements, and maintains network infrastructure; often in network operations or support teams
Employer & Industry UsageTelecom companies, service providers, equipment vendorsTelecom, IT, and enterprise organizations managing network infrastructure

While both roles require networking knowledge and certifications like CCNA, Telecom Software Engineers focus on developing software solutions for telecom systems, whereas Network Engineers primarily design and maintain network infrastructure. The roles often overlap but differ in their core responsibilities and daily tasks.

Responsibilities

As an Area Manager, you will see construction projects built from start to finish while mentoring your team members for success.

In addition, you will:

  • Manage a team of Outside Plant Engineers (Project Coordinators)
  • Assign and oversee projects to team members, monitor projects for timely completion, and ensure a high level of quality is met
  • Coach, develop and mentor team members
  • Maintain a monthly financial forecast for project management

Qualifications

About You:

  • Safety is a value you live by
  • You have experience managing telecom construction projects
  • You embrace the challenge of coaching and mentoring your team
  • You have an understanding of basic accounting principles
  • You have a working knowledge of Microsoft Office and the ability to learn custom software

MOS Codes 12166, 62E1G, 12A, 12N, 12T relate well to this position.
